当前位置: 首页 > news >正文

20260405 做题记录

CF935E

一个不知道运算符的算术表达式,给定加减号的数量 \(p, m\) 填进去,最大化表达式数量。

\(|S|\le10^4, \min(p, m) \le 10^2\)


完全不会啊。看了题解才会。

建出表达式树。这个数很奇葩,根节点是运算符,并且是二叉树。然后直接dp就可以了。

这个性质很良好,所以记录一下。


CF514E

给定 \(\{a\}\),选一些数使得和不超过 \(m\),求方案数。

\(n\le 10^5, a_i \le 100, m \le 10^9\)


神仙题,不会优化啊。

显然是考虑朴素dp,\(f_i=\sum\limits_j f_{i-j}\)

发现 \(a_i \le 100\),设 \(t_i\) 为计数数组,\(f_i=\sum\limits_j t_jf_{i-j}\)

这个东西,居然可以矩阵快速幂。无敌了。推起来挺简单,不多说了。


CF180E

给定一个 \(n\) 长的颜色序列,删最多 \(k\) 个数使得最长同色连续段最大。

\(k\le n\le 2 \times 10^5\)


想了五分钟想出来了。直接对于每个颜色双指针就行了。

http://www.jsqmd.com/news/592002/

相关文章:

  • 【Python】ddddocr实战:用深度学习OCR轻松搞定验证码与文档自动化
  • 提升十倍效率:用快马AI构建你的个性化前端面试题库
  • 新手福音:在快马平台通过实战示例快速上手w777.7cc框架
  • FLUX.1-dev FP8技术指南:AI绘画优化与低配置运行解决方案
  • 微信好友关系智能管理:告别单向社交,重建健康社交网络
  • 游戏对话系统架构:Yarn Spinner的技术实现与设计哲学
  • 基于springboot+vue档案管理系统hx0634
  • 解放双手!3分钟掌握《鸣潮》自动化神器ok-ww:后台自动战斗、一键刷声骸全攻略
  • NSudo终极指南:简单三步获取Windows最高权限的完整教程
  • PyTorch 2.8 镜像中的Web应用开发:构建交互式AI模型演示前端
  • Mujoco 进阶指南:程序化模型编辑与动态场景构建实战
  • 基于springboot+vue道路救援计费系统hx1046ZG
  • 无需下载ps软件,用快马5分钟生成在线图像处理工具原型
  • OpenClaw多模型切换指南:Qwen3-4B-Thinking-2507-GPT-5-Codex-Distill-GGUF与本地Llama3混合调用
  • 3分钟理解Qwen图像编辑革命:为什么说AIO v11改变了游戏规则
  • 2025届最火的AI写作平台推荐
  • 实测Wan2.2-I2V-A14B私有部署:RTX 4090D专属优化,一键生成高清视频
  • Trilium Notes中文版终极指南:从零开始构建个人知识管理系统
  • 探索Trilium Notes:构建个人知识网络的完全指南
  • 【OpenClaw】OpenClaw 配置完全指南:从入门到精通
  • OpenClaw怎么部署?2026年华为云1分钟超简单部署OpenClaw及大模型百炼APIKey流程
  • llm4rec新范式
  • 告别重复输入,用快马ai构建你的linux高效命令工作流与工具箱
  • Coze+TreeMind实战:一键生成专业流程图与思维导图(附高效提示词模板)
  • 戴森球计划工厂蓝图:5分钟快速上手的终极指南
  • 量子计算
  • WSL配置文件路径全解析:从.wslconfig到wsl.conf
  • 3步实现飞书文档全自动化导出:企业级解决方案赋能高效办公
  • LPDDR5布线避坑指南:除了等长,这些Allegro设置细节你注意了吗?
  • 2025届学术党必备的六大降重复率工具横评